Добро пожаловать на сайт <БагБД>, где вы можете задавать вопросы о программировании и разработке на Битрикс и Битрикс24, и получать быстрые и квалифицированные ответы от профессионалов!

не работает ShowTitle()

00 голосов
4
Достался мне сайт, на котором нужно было сменить шаблон.
работала я работала, и столкнулась с тем, что функция ShowTitle() и ShowTitle(false) не возвращает ничего, пока не задан Заголовок для браузера. на всех страницах присутствуют строки типа:

Код
<?$APPLICATION->SetTitle("Клиническая больница №2 ФГУ ЮОМЦ ФМБА России");?>
но ничего не выводится.
на некоторых страницах заданы $APPLICATION->SetPageProperty("title", "Здоровье"; )
и соответствующая функция это спокойно выводит. а ShowTitle() - пустота.

при этом в старом шаблоне все показывалось.

у меня вопрос: откуда могут расти корни у подобной проблемы? что я могла упустить при создании нового шаблона?

модернизировать сайт, добавляя на страницы что-то такое "SetPageProperty("title", "Здоровье"; )" или вписывать заголовок браузера не вариант - сайт больно большой.

буду очень благодарна за скорый ответ.


upd: гуляла по сайту. компоненты, которые должны устанавливать заголовок страницы этого не делают. странно.. очень странно.
я просто теряюсь в догадках, что ж не так-то.
спросил 25 Янв, 13 от butcher (320 баллов)

4 Ответы

00 голосов
Цитата
silmirielle пишет:
что функция ShowTitle() и ShowTitle(false) не возвращает ничего,
не функции, а методы,
и они ничего не возвращают строго говоря. они просто выводят.

у тебя в шаблоне вызываются они так ? -


Код
<title><?$APPLICATION->ShowTitle()?></title> 



?
ответил 25 Янв, 13 от Hax (1,100 баллов)
00 голосов
Цитата
Александр Kyдин пишет:
Цитата
silmirielle пишет:
что функция ShowTitle() и ShowTitle(false) не возвращает ничего,
не функции, а методы,
и они ничего не возвращают строго говоря. они просто выводят.

у тебя в шаблоне вызываются они так ? -
Код
 <title><?$APPLICATION->ShowTitle()?></title>  

?
да. именно так она в шаблоне и вызывается
и так тоже вызывается в месте, где необходим заголовок:
Код
<h1><?$APPLICATION->ShowTitle(false)?></h1>
но результата ноль.
ответил 12 Фев, 13 от butcher (320 баллов)
00 голосов
такая же проблема, как решилась?
ответил 21 Март, 13 от Plare666 (720 баллов)
00 голосов
пока никак не решилась.
ответил 19 Июль, 13 от butcher (320 баллов)

Похожие вопросы

0 голосов
5 ответов
0 голосов
1 ответ
0 голосов
1 ответ
0 голосов
1 ответ
спросил 30 Июнь, 16 от аноним
0 голосов
0 ответов